                           EXECUTIVE CALENDAR

  The PRESIDING OFFICER. Under the previous order, the question occurs 
on the following nomination, which the clerk will report.
  The assistant bill read the nomination of Charles Barnes Goodwin, of 
Oklahoma, to be United States District Judge for the Western District 
of Oklahoma.
  The PRESIDING OFFICER. The question is, Will the Senate advise and 
consent to the Goodwin nomination?
  Mr. BLUMENTHAL. I ask for the yeas and nays.
  The PRESIDING OFFICER. Is there a sufficient second?
  There appears to be a sufficient second.
  The clerk will call the roll.
  The senior assistant legislative clerk called the roll.
  Mr. CORNYN. The following Senators are necessarily absent: the 
Senator from Texas (Mr. Cruz), the Senator from Arizona (Mr. Flake), 
the Senator from Alaska (Ms. Murkowski), and the Senator from Kentucky 
(Mr. Paul).
  Mr. DURBIN. I announce that the Senator from Vermont (Mr. Leahy) is 
necessarily absent.
  The PRESIDING OFFICER (Mr. Young). Are there any other Senators in 
the Chamber desiring to vote?
  The result was announced--yeas 52, nays 42, as follows:

  The nomination was confirmed.
  The PRESIDING OFFICER. Under the previous order, the motion to 
reconsider is considered made and laid upon the table and the President 
will be immediately notified of the Senate's action.
